Marshall Plan Governance: A forum on the eve of the Ukraine Recovery Conference
Since the spring of 2022, as a living memorial to the original Marshall Plan, the German Marshall Fund of the United States (GMF) has been framing the need and opportunity for a Marshall Plan for Ukraine. In addition to impactful research and many other activities, GMF’s work has included hosting side events the day before or after the annual Ukraine Recovery Conference (URC), often with a timely theme.
This year, GMF will partner with Istituto Affari Internazionali (IAI) to host a side event dedicated to Ukraine’s institutional capacity to ensure transparent, efficient, and accountable governance of recovery efforts. Leading Ukrainian reformers, international partners, and donors will discuss the pressing challenge of transforming Ukraine’s fragmented, reactive recovery system into a sustainable, institutionally grounded governance architecture capable of managing long-term reconstruction.
This event, which will also be livestreamed, will take place on the morning of Wednesday, July 9, the day before the official URC on July 10–11.
